The Hungary Electric Radiators Market experienced significant growth from 2020 to 2022, peaking at €19.01 million in 2022, with robust growth rates of 112.49% in 2021 and 72.74% in 2022. However, the market has since faced a downturn, with actual market size declining to €11.42 million by 2024, reflecting a compound annual growth rate (CAGR) of -22.50% for the period. Looking ahead, the forecasted values indicate a continued decline, with projections suggesting a market size of €2.88 million by 2030, corresponding to a CAGR of -20.50%. This downturn can be attributed to increased competition, market saturation, and a shift towards alternative heating solutions. While there are no specific upcoming projects identified in this sector, broader macroeconomic trends, such as energy efficiency regulations and the transition to renewable energy sources, may influence future market dynamics.

Between 2019 and 2025, Hungary's Electric Radiators Market witnessed fluctuations in both Exports and Imports. Exports peaked in 2019 at approximately €9.69 million and gradually declined over the years, reaching €2.84 million in 2025. On the other hand, Imports showed a different trajectory, with a peak in 2022 at around €22.96 million, followed by a notable decline to €7.66 million in 2025. The steep decrease in Imports from 2022 to 2025 may be attributed to shifts in trade policies, changes in consumer demand for electric radiators, and the impact of global economic conditions. In contrast, the decline in Exports could be influenced by increased competition from other market players, technological advancements in competing products, and changes in international demand for electric radiators.
